H.R. 2255 (102nd)
To extend the patent term of certain products.

Summary
Amends Federal patent law to extend the patent term for certain drugs composed of non-steroidal anti-inflammatory agents if during the regulatory review process the patentee: (1) filed a new drug application in 1982; (2) awaited approval by the Food and Drug Administration for at least 78 months, and (3) such new drug application was approved in 1988. Prescribes a formula for patent term extension, and sets forth administrative notification procedures.
